In Turkey, fibroids treatment options span from traditional laparoscopic myomectomy to newer uterine‑sparing procedures such as radio‑frequency ablation and high‑intensity focused ultrasound. Many hospitals also offer hysteroscopic removal for smaller... tramural fibroids, allowing patients to avoid a large abdominal incision. The choice of technique is guided by the size, number, and location of the fibroids, as well as the patient’s desire for future fertility. Multidisciplinary teams—gynecologists, anesthesiologists, and radiologists—collaborate to devise a personalized plan that balances effectiveness with recovery time. Whether you prefer a minimally invasive approach or a conventional surgery, Turkish centers aim to match the treatment to your individual health goals.

Traveling from Latvia to Turkey is generally hassle‑free. Direct flights from Riga to Istanbul are operated several times a week by both low‑cost carriers and full‑service airlines, keeping the journey... around three hours. Most Latvian citizens can obtain a Turkish e‑visa online within minutes, or they may qualify for visa‑on‑arrival depending on the latest regulations. Once in Istanbul, patients benefit from a well‑developed public transport network, airport shuttles, and many hospitals offering airport pickup services. Clinics often assist with hotel reservations, airport transfers, and even translation support, ensuring a smooth transition from arrival to treatment. This convenience helps reduce the stress of planning an international medical trip.
